Remko Popma commented on LOG4J2-1430: ------------------------------------- Usually there is no absolute better or worse, there is a set of trade-offs and it is up to our users to decide which is the most attractive option. To make progress on this ticket, there is the programming work, but perhaps more involved and more important is the documentation. If we support multiple options the docs need to clarify what the trade-offs are. By the way, are the following all the options or are there variations (or relevant config changes etc) that we should add to the list? * ArrayBlockingQueue * LinkedTransferQueue * Conversant MPMC (does a MPSC exist?) * JCTools MPSC For throughput comparison between the options, just using the AsyncAppenderLog4j2Benchmark.throughputSimple benchmark is probably fine. Unless anyone sees a reason to also compare with a varying number of parameters? It is important to test throughput with a varying number of threads like John did above and like we do with all throughput tests on the [performance page|https://logging.apache.org/log4j/2.x/performance.html]. Are there any other quantifiable characteristics (other than throughput) that can be measured and compared? Response time latency? Pressure on the garbage collector? We should start to gather these numbers and create some graphs that compare the options. Then there are the non-quantifiable characteristics: * Does it need external dependencies? * Does it use the Unsafe? * Is it a bounded queue? * Any other?
